“I am allowed to fulfill the role of a signpost”

During his studies, Rohan was overwhelmed by anxiety and depression. Not only did continuing his studies become impossible, at one point he couldn’t even leave the house and became isolated. He recommends anyone who is stuck in a deadlock to start doing volunteer work. “I was able to build rhythm and self-confidence at my own pace.”

On a volunteer vacation at NDSM Treehouse

When Niki Jongman (36) heard last year that she could take extra vacation days at a discounted price, she decided not to spend them on a beach. Instead, she wanted to do something ‘fun and useful.’ This led her to NDSM Treehouse, an art incubator in Amsterdam-Noord. For two weeks, she contributed to their Art Park exhibition. “I now feel more at home in the neighborhood.”

Eelkje: “I like to give back to society”

Eelkje comes to Janny’s house for an hour every week. They enjoy going shopping together at Osdorpplein or Eelkje cooks and bakes. “I prefer meatballs because I love them so much,” Janny beams. Janny is so limited by her rheumatism that she is completely dependent on others. For the past five years, she has not been able to go outside independently. Eelkje is happy to help her. “It’s just an hour a week.”

From feeding chickens to chair yoga

At City Farm Osdorp, people with early-stage dementia have been able to participate in various activities as day care for over a year. This peaceful, healthy, and green environment is perfect for this purpose. Ria and Joke lead these mornings. “We both do it with love and want to be a link for the people.”

Sing together: “Little moments of happiness”

After his early retirement, Frank didn’t want to go to the gym. He has now become indispensable as an all-around volunteer at the Woonzorgcentrum Het Schouw. The highlight is singing together on Wednesday afternoons. “I am slowly learning that it is quite nice to combine reason and emotion.”
